The correct answer is Option (2) → (A)-(I), (B)-(III), (C)-(II), (D)-(IV)
(A) Oxalic acid → (I) Ethanedioic acid (HOOC-COOH; simplest dicarboxylic acid with two carbons → ethane + di + oic acid). (B) Adipic acid → (III) Hexanedioic acid (HOOC-(CH₂)₄-COOH; six carbons in chain → hexane + di + oic acid). (C) Lactic acid → (II) Alpha hydroxy propanoic acid (CH₃-CH(OH)-COOH; propanoic acid with -OH at alpha (position 2) carbon). (D) Phthalic acid → (IV) Benzene-1,2-dicarboxylic acid (Benzene ring with two -COOH groups at adjacent (ortho/1,2) positions). |
